iOS App of the Week: Orbit's Odyssey

Orbits Odyssey

Orbit's Odyssey is a new puzzle game from Paperkyte where players must run away from robots on various tiny planets. The object of the game is simple, run around a rotating sphere to collect gems. As you advance in the game the planets gain rotating rings that transport you back and forth to different points when you cross them. This is where the game gets tricky because you can only run forward or slowly drift backwards with the rotation of the planet. Running forward into a ring will transport you in one direction, and drifting backwards will transport you the opposite way. You have to keep running in circles until the planet drifts close enough to the main gem so you can nab it and advance to the next level. The entire time you must avoid touching multiplying robot zombies.

How to surf the world from your Apple TV

TV Maps

Instead of straining to plan your next road trip on your iPhone, you can now view maps on the big screen using your Apple TV. A new app called TV Maps is now available for $1.99 on the App Store and the experience is really cool. The app uses MapKit, the same backend used in Apple's own Maps app, and includes most of the same features.

TV Maps is in its first version and it does experience some minor issues like delays while loading map segments and some stuttering when using Flyover. This may be mostly a RAM issue, but either way it is a slight annoyance while using the app. For the most part, however, TV Maps runs smoothly on the Apple TV. Overall, for a first of its kind tvOS app, it works really well. The experience will feel right at home if you've used Maps for iPhone, iPad or the Mac.

Pokémon-like monster collecting RPG 'Monster Raid' now available on App Store

Monster Raid

Game developer Orca has released Monster Raid to the Apple App Store. The Pokémon-like title is a 2D monster collecting RPG. Players can follow the main story while collecting over 350 types of monsters and completing over 200 quests. Monster Raid has already been downloaded over 100,000 times, according to Orca, and it has earned a solid four star user rating.
